Description
Civil and Transportation leader for public and private market sector work, initially focused on our Central and Southern Tier New York geography. Positively reinforce, expand and promote our brand of civil and transportation outside the core geography while complementing our existing teams in other LaBella offices.
Responsibilities
Business Development
- Identify opportunities - target client and teaming partners for market-based initiatives.
- Cultivate and maintain relationships with key municipal clients
- Participate in business planning with Discipline and Regional Leader.
- Actively represent LaBella at Business Development external functions/organizations.
- Lead preparation / author proposals.
- Expand placemaking opportunities and services within LaBella. Educate the need/benefit of such offerings.
Management
- Collaborate with Civil Team, Regional and Discipline Leaders to manage and direct work.
- Conduct regular check-in meetings with Civil Discipline Leader.
- Monitor and report on project schedule, financial goals and resources.
- Work with the transportation department for key project initiatives and pursuits to build backlog and distribute labor resources for executing transportation specific work, more specifically:
- More support on trails/active transportation projects specifically in the southern tier
- The ability to generate more trails/active transportation leads
- Provide technical input on transportation planning across our work portfolio as the need arises
- See what relationships exist in the northeast that could become LaBella opportunities
- Work with the landscape architecture discipline to execute key projects with overlap with your region, focus and skill set.
- Coach and mentor younger / less experienced staff. Foster opportunity for hiring production level staff.
Technical / Production
- Serve as project manager for municipal, recreation space project types.
- Serve as placemaking/transportation technical lead for local/regional projects.
- Assist with integration of transportation, civil and placemaking services with environmental and architecture disciplines.
- Support existing civil engineers, transportation leaders, landscape architects and planners in other offices on project-by-project basis.
- Present projects for municipal land approvals.
- Maintain a target utilization goal set by Discipline Leader with the expectation that the same leaders provide you with the flexibility to expand our brand, reach, in an expectation to grow business and option new clients.
Salary Range: $115,000.00 - $125,000.00 per year
The specific salary offered may be influenced by a variety of factors including but not limited to the candidate's relevant experience, education, and work location.
Requirements
The position requires experience with transportation, recreation, site design and the public approval process for SEQR in New York State., commercial and mixed-use developments, institutional and industrial) and public (municipal facilities including parks, greenways, and streetscapes) projects within the Central and Southern Tier of New York.
